The Asset Management Guideline Oversight (AMGO) group serves a critical function within the global Risk group. As an independent control group, AMGO is responsible for ensuring that investment portfolios remain compliant with regulatory, prospectus, client and internal guidelines. The role requires a technical understanding of investment products across all asset classes, and the functionality of order management system compliance modules (such as Aladdin, Charles River, Investor Tools, and Eze Castle).
The Head of AMGO will utilize their experience and expertise to provide ongoing guidance to investment personnel and team members as it relates to determining whether investments are permissible in investment portfolios. The Head of AMGO will provide oversight across all asset classes, including Equities, Fixed Income, and Alternatives, and will be situated in the New York Headquarters.
The candidate will demonstrate leadership qualities and the ability to work with considerable independence, managing a global team across locations in the US, Europe and APAC. Responsibilities:
Oversee all functional elements of the AMGO team, including staffing, hiring, coaching and performance reviews, and compensation
Manage the strategic direction of the team, developing, tracking and reporting key metrics, and planning to support growth and evolving business needs
Interact and coordinate with senior leadership across broad functional areas, including Portfolio Managers, Legal & Compliance, Operations, Technology, Relationship Managers, Operational Risk and Client Service as it relates to investment guideline compliance issues
Oversee all asset classes, including Equities, Fixed Income and Alternatives, and build out processes and controls in growth areas
Serve as a point of escalation for Portfolio Managers and leadership of other functional areas, as well as AMGO group members, as needed
Provide guidance to AMGO team members as it relates to task management and daily pre and post trade compliance responsibilities in applicable order management systems (onboarding pipeline, reviewing and addressing alerts, communicating with Portfolio Managers, project management, etc.)
Maintain all applicable policies and procedures associated with the AMGO group
Represent the team in cross-functional projects and committees, and provide input and direction in furtherance of the goals of the team
Represent the AMGO group in client operational due diligence presentations, regulatory visits, and forums with executive management, as may be required
Build and establish strong relationships with internal clients; maintain a high degree of visibility within the organization
Requirements:
Extremely goal-oriented and a true team player; the highest integrity as it relates to corporate standards and compliance
10 years of experience in investment guideline compliance in an Asset Management firm, with at least 5 years of experience managing a team
Experience utilizing Aladdin for guideline compliance is critical
Technical understanding of investment products and financial instruments, and the aggregation of exposures to perform compliance testing
Thorough understanding of UCITS and 1940 Act regulations, and their application to investment portfolios; familiarity with other global standards preferred
Familiarity with ESG related guidelines and managing pre and post trade controls associated with ESG
University degree; advanced degree and industry designations such as MBA, CFA, FRM preferred
Fund Compliance, front office trading, Operations or Audit experience also highly desirable
Executive level communicator with the ability to communicate effectively across all functions and seniority levels; experience delivering presentations to executive management
Self-motivated individual with the ability to thrive in a dynamic and fast-paced environment, proven ability to work successfully independently and as part of a global team
A change agent, with success managing and delivering complex projects and process improvement initiatives
